Zika virus cases reported in Pune, total tally rises to six

Economictimes.indiatimes.com 

The Zika virus is spreading in Pune, with two more cases reported on Monday, bringing the total to six. Both new cases involve pregnant women in Erandwane. Initial cases included a doctor and his daughter from the same area. Health officials collected 25 samples, 12 from Erandwane, and 13 from Mundhwa, confirming two more infections. Pregnant women with Zika face higher risks, prompting increased surveillance and anomaly scans. Authorities are urging precautions against mosquito bites and monitoring symptoms to control the outbreak.

Wockhardt soars to 6-year high

Economictimes.indiatimes.com 

Wockhardt's stock soared 20% as Zaynich antibiotic treated a US cancer patient with Pseudomonas infection at Children's Hospital of Orange County. The drug's success enabled chemotherapy, highlighting its potential impact on cancer deaths and Wockhardt's financial outlook.
